Original Description
Karl Pierre Daubigny’s Cows Watering By The Rivers Edge epitomizes the serene beauty of 19th-century French landscape painting, blending realism with poetic atmosphere. The artwork captures a tranquil riverside scene where cows wade through shallow waters, bathed in soft, diffused light that suggests twilight or early dawn. Daubigny, a pivotal figure in the Barbizon School, pioneered plein air techniques that later influenced the Impressionists. His loose yet precise brushwork creates a harmonious balance between detail and spontaneity, evoking the quiet rhythms of rural life. The painting’s muted earthy tones and delicate play of reflection anchor it in the Naturalist tradition, while its emotive quality bridges Romanticism and modern landscape art. Historically, Daubigny’s focus on atmospherics and humble subjects challenged academic norms, cementing his role as a precursor to Impressionism—a legacy evident in this pastoral masterpiece.
